Women’s Lacrosse Falls To The College of Wooster In Texas Trip Opener
GEORGETOWN, Texas — Whitman College opened its spring trip with a 16–7 loss to The College of Wooster in a neutral-site women’s lacrosse game Tuesday afternoon. The Blues struck first and hung within two goals late in the third quarter before the undefeated Fighting Scots used a dominant fourth to pull away. Whitman fell to 1–4, while Wooster stayed perfect at 7–0. Whitman set the tone early, controlling the opening draw and generating a series of chances before breaking through.
